Abstract

The open a kind of plant seed stimulation treatment device of this utility model, it includes processing the ultrasound wave functional unit managed and be arranged on the tube wall of described process pipe, arranges feeding spiro rod in described process pipe, and one end of described feeding spiro rod is connected with driving motor;Described process pipe arranges charging aperture and discharging opening.This utility model is also disclosed a kind of plant seed stimulation treatment system, it at least includes two set plant seed stimulation treatment devices, and the seed after the discharging opening of first set plant seed stimulation treatment device will process inputs the second charging aperture overlapping plant seed stimulation treatment device.The beneficial effects of the utility model are: seed can be carried out full and uniform ultrasonic Treatment, be effectively improved treatment effect, process seed through equipment and can increase production 10% in about one minute;Screw rod transmission can control transfer rate flexibly, it is to avoid seed can be played tipping effect in course of conveying by the propeller blade in clogging, and screw rod, and ultrasonic irradiation is more uniform;Substantially modular construction is realized, flexible for installation and large-scale production can be realized very easily.

Background technology
Present Global population is more than 7,000,000,000, and population will quickly rise to 9,000,000,000 in the near future.When the time comes, soil The gap of about 10% will be had with the demand ploughed with grain.One of method solving current predicament is to make grain increase Produce.The approach of volume increase has breeding cross plantation or implements the variation plantation of transgenic seed at present, improves anti- The abilities such as disease;Or use fertilizer, especially chemical fertilizer, auxin, insect control pesticide etc. in a large number.Now Scientific circles, health circle are all paying close attention to pesticide residues, the negative effect of the factors such as chemistry remnant, and attention rate More and more higher.
Oryza sativa L. is one of the most topmost Three major grain crops, and sown area accounts for grain acreage 1/5, annual production about 4.8 hundred million tons, account for the 1/4 of world food total output, the population in the whole world more than 1/2nd With Oryza sativa L. as staple food.Oryza sativa L. is also one of Chinese topmost raise crop, and its yield accounts for National Grain 1/2.Therefore, raising China or even global grain security are had extremely by the progress of Rice Production technology Important meaning.Ultrasound wave, as important environmental stress, is promoting garden crop volume increase and is improving Crop Species The aspects such as son procreation and energy for growth thereof have obtained certain application actively promoted.Appoint Xingan (1993) and Yang Bo (Shanxi technology Academy is electrically, Hanzhong 723003) was in " popular science and technology " magazine 2006 the 7th " the application pre-test of ultrasound wave " that phase delivers explores ultrasonic on rice growth and the impact of effect of increasing production; Inquired into ultrasound wave the most once to rice growth and the impact of yield.Though conventional research finds ultrasonic Rice paddy seed is processed by ripple has a certain degree of production-increasing function, but effect instability, at a certain ultrasonic place Increase production and the underproduction under another treatment conditions under the conditions of reason.This is because, the process of seed is imitated by ultrasound wave Fruit all has close relationship with the design of rice paddy seed pretreatment technology and ultrasonic parameters, any one link Biochemical to seed, the effects such as bad energy are used in metabolism, will cause antipodal inferior position result, especially will Technology is guided land for growing field crops into and is processed stable volume increase, especially a breakthrough technological revolution on a large scale.
The device of existing ultrasonic Treatment plantation, particularly dry processing device must be resolved and can locate on a large scale Reason seed, thus system ensures that seed can accept the big stablizing effect of irradiation two uniformly, control processes the time one Causing repeatability, the activation meeting seed increasing the most up to standard produces functional conditions, controlled set make multiband and Continuously or pulse, multidirectional complex art such as timeliness appropriateness can reach effect of increasing production.Seed is usually Being downwardly into ultrasonic Treatment pipeline from eminence and carry out ultrasonic irradiation process, plant seed cannot all and all Uniform and the contact internal walls of ultrasonic Treatment pipeline, supersound process effectiveness comparison is poor, and units increased in production also cannot reach To the highest.

Detailed description of the invention
Below in conjunction with specific embodiment, this utility model plant seed stimulation treatment device is carried out specifically Bright.
Plant seed stimulation treatment device, as Figure 1-3, it includes fixed mount 6, drives motor 4, place Reason pipe 2 and the ultrasound wave functional unit 9 being arranged on the tube wall of described process pipe 2, in described process pipe 2 Arranging feeding spiro rod, one end of described feeding spiro rod is connected with driving motor 4;Described driving motor 4 is fixed On fixed mount 6, one end of described process pipe 2 be fixed on on the shell driving motor 4 to connect together.
As it is shown in fig. 7, described feeding spiro rod includes drive shaft 26 and curls up the rotation being arranged in described drive shaft Blade-rotating 27 forms.Described drive shaft 26 is connected with the output shaft driving motor 4, and drive shaft 26 is driving electricity Machine 4 is rotated page 27 under driving and rotates, by plant seed conveying from low to high.
As shown in Figure 6, the installing plate 61 for fixed drive motor 4, institute it are provided with in described fixed mount 6 State driving motor 4 to be fixed on described installing plate 61.Four angles under described fixed mount 6 are provided with wheel 1, in order to mobile.Described wheel 1 can be universal wheel.Described fixed mount 6 is used for installing driving motor 4 Process pipe 2 with support, can be made up of some tubing overlap joint.
As shown in Fig. 2-5 and 9-15, described process pipe 2 arranges charging aperture 22 and discharging opening 24.Described Install into funnel 8 on charging aperture 22, be used for inputting pending plant seed.Described enter funnel 8 and institute State charging aperture 22 to be connected by connecting tube 21, described in enter funnel 8 and be fixed on connection by ready-packaged joint 5 On pipe 21, dismounting is all compared simple.Described connecting tube 21 can be welded at described charging aperture 22.Institute State process pipe 2 for being obliquely installed rigid conduit, the inclined lower part at pipeline arranges the charging aperture 22 of opening upwards, Discharging opening 24 is arranged on pipeline inclined upper, and discharging opening is downward.Described process pipe 2 is that charging aperture is downward To be obliquely installed with horizontal plane angle scope be 5-88 °.And described discharging opening 24 is down-set, going out Discharging opening pipe 3 is connected on material mouth 24.Clout outlet 21 is set in the lower end of the least significant end of described process pipe 2, Described clout exports 21 activities and arranges baffle plate 7, is used for clearing up clout.Described baffle plate 7 can be to pass through loose-leaf It is connected with described clout outlet 21.
Described process pipe 2 is rigidity straight pipe, is equiped with a set of or some sets ultrasonic on described straight pipe Wave energy unit 9, described ultrasound wave functional unit 9 can work, thus with multiple frequencies that furnishing is different The treatment effect with mixing function can be produced.
But, when the ultrasound wave of different frequency is processing on pipe 2 and during internal delivery, can because frequency not Produce together the impact interfered with each other.In order to overcome this defect, described process pipe 2 is connected by least two sections of pipeline sections Composition, described ultrasound wave functional unit is separately mounted on described pipeline section, and the most each section of pipeline section can have Different supersonic vibration frequencies, and the vibration between each section can because of be not in one can effectively reduce phase Resonance between Hu etc. are disturbed, and frequency stable, the scope of application is wider.Between described pipeline section by connector admittedly Fixed, the connector joint at two pipeline sections of docking arranges cushion pad, can effectively completely cut off each pipeline section not Produce resonance etc. between same frequency to interfere.The described pipe that processes preferably is made up of at least 4 sections of pipeline sections connections, Be respectively provided with at least one ultrasound wave functional unit on every section of pipeline section, so can at least have four kinds different Process frequency, can effectively improve ultrasonic Treatment effect.Ultrasound wave functional unit in 4 sections of pipeline sections Frequency can be respectively 20KHz, 30KHz, 35KHz and 40KHz.The two of described pipeline section ege end Portion can arrange the wing that wafts, and can fix Pipe sleeve clamp composition by flange 5 wafing when two pipeline section docking on the wing Direct piping.Wherein, the cross section of described process pipe 2 can be circle, square, rectangle, ellipse Shape or irregularly shaped, wherein circular or ellipse.
Described ultrasound wave functional unit 9 can be to be fixed by welding on described process pipe 2 or pass through spiral shell Bar is fixed on and is attached on the ultrasonic irradiation fixed block part processed on pipe 2.
As shown in figs. 16-18, described ultrasound wave functional unit 9 includes the ultrasound wave being connected high frequency by wire The ultrasonic transducer of generator and with process the ultrasonic irradiation fixed block part that pipe 2 links into an integrated entity, described Ultrasonic transducer is connected with described ultrasonic irradiation fixed block part by horn.Ultrasonic irradiation fixed block Part is fixed on process pipe 2.Described horn one end is connected with described ultrasonic transducer, horn another End is connected with ultrasonic irradiation fixed block part.Described ultrasonic irradiation fixed block part can be to have clamp groove Predose along nearly block and match along nearly block with described predose and there is the torr of corresponding recesses and close banding block group Becoming, described torr is closed banding block and is connected by screw rod fixing with described predose along nearly block.Clamp groove is formed Round shape space be used for accommodating the described process pipe 2 of clamping exactly.Described process pipe 2 is placed in described torr and closes banding Block and described predose, along the groove of nearly block, connect fixing by screw rod.Described horn and described irradiation Connected by screw rod of plugging between the nearly block in forward position, so install and dismantle all and be easy.
As shown in Figure 19-20, described ultrasonic irradiation fixed block part is for having and processing pipe 2 lateral wall radian The fixture of the arcuate groove matched, is provided with center screw on described fixture.Described fixture arc Groove is fixed with processing the attaching tightly of pipe 2 lateral wall, can be by being welded and fixed.Ultrasonic irradiation is fixed Block part coincide with process pipe 2 lateral wall firmly and links into an integrated entity.Connect the luffing of described ultrasonic transducer Boom end arranges the screw rod of protrusion and screws in center screw, being combined as a whole tightly.
As shown in fig. 21-22, described ultrasonic irradiation fixed block part is for having and processing pipe 2 tube wall radian phase The fixture of the arcuate groove joint face of coupling, is provided with center screw on described fixture.Described fixing The edge of part arranges two via holes symmetrical relative to center screw.Described fixture arcuate groove is managed with processing The attaching tightly of 2 lateral walls is fixed, solid by being preset in three standing screws processed on pipe 2 and nut Fixed, make ultrasonic irradiation fixed block part coincide with process pipe 2 lateral wall firmly and link into an integrated entity.Connect institute The end of the horn stating ultrasonic transducer is provided with the bolt hole that screw rod corresponding with center screw matches, Stable connection, mounts and dismounts and convenient simultaneously, and can effective conduct ultrasound, raising processes imitates Really.
But the mode of described ultrasonic irradiation fixed block part argon arc welding or soldering is fixed on described process pipe 2 Outer surface, the arcuate groove of described ultrasonic irradiation fixed block part tightly be attached to process pipe 2 outer surface, Being combined into one, beneficially conduct ultrasound carries out irradiation.
Described ultrasonic transducer can be connected with ultrasonic generator, in the protection of described ultrasonic transducer End in cover can be provided with radiator fan, is used for lowering the temperature, it is ensured that ultrasonic transducer can be the most continuous Property properly functioning.
As shown in figure 23 and figure 24, wherein said enter funnel 8 can be connected with feeding machine, pass through feeding Machine feeds, and can heighten the automatization of equipment pan feeding.Described feeding machine includes that negative pressure produces mechanism 101, negative Pressing suction pipe 102 and suction tube 103 and lower stub bar 104, described lower stub bar 104 is arranged on into funnel 8 On.Described negative pressure straw 102 one end produces mechanism 101 with negative pressure and is connected, and the other end is with lower stub bar 104 even Connecing, described suction tube 103 is connected with lower stub bar 104, is drawn in lower stub bar 104 by seed by negative pressure, Enter described in later falling in funnel 8.
As shown in figs. 25 and 26, plant seed stimulation treatment system, at least include two set plant seed volume increase Processing means, the seed after the discharging opening 24 of first set plant seed stimulation treatment device will process inputs second The charging aperture 22 of set plant seed stimulation treatment device, can be attached by connecting tube.Preferably, The discharging opening of a set of plant seed stimulation treatment device overlaps plant seed stimulation treatment device facing to second 24 times Enter funnel 8.Combination simple and flexible, and can make often to overlap plant seed stimulation treatment device ladder is set Formula ultrasonic Treatment frequency, improves treatment effeciency and effect of increasing production.Wherein, the place of described supersound process unit Reason frequency can be multiple frequencies mixing of 10-120KHz.
